Johnny Harris

Johnny Harris was born in Edinburgh, Scotland and is a graduate of the Guildhall School of Music in London. He began his illustrious musical career as a professional trumpet player.

His successful transition into arranging, conducting and composing offered him the opportunity to conduct and perform all over the world as Music Director for such celebrated performers as Tom Jones, Dame Shirley Bassey, Paul Anka, Diana Ross and countless others. With many songs, film scores and albums to his own credit, Johnny has also arranged and produced award-winning albums for the above mentioned singers and numerous others.

All of these performers as well as celebrated others including Barbra Streisand and Sammy Davis, Jr., have recorded Johnny's songs. Members of the rock groups "Yes" and "Tonic" have guested on his own albums.
